Ride-hailing services in France serve distinct purposes depending on when passengers choose to travel, and understanding these patterns helps operators allocate drivers, manage surge pricing, and tailor promotions to the right audience at the right time. Age plays a central role in determining peak usage windows, with younger riders gravitating toward different hours than older ones. For ride-hailing platforms, aligning driver supply and app notifications with these age-specific time preferences can directly improve booking rates and customer satisfaction.
